12019-02-06T00:10:07+00:00Patrick Keatingfdfdb363527b48ac29800c3d2a6f44da6939bc3b11The Ten Commandments (1956)plain2019-02-06T00:10:07+00:00Patrick Keatingfdfdb363527b48ac29800c3d2a6f44da6939bc3bIn 1956, the Chapman Studio Equipment Company designed a new crane for Cecil B. DeMille’s super-production The Ten Commandments, photographed in Hollywood and in Egypt on Paramount’s VistaVision format. The boom could rotate a full 360 degrees, and the crane could ascend to a height of twenty-eight feet.
